David Pearson - The British Library, Course Tutor

David Pearson retired in 2017 as Director of Culture, Heritage and Libraries for the City of London Corporation, after a career working in various libraries and collections in London and elsewhere. He is now concentrating on academic work as a book historian, and is a Research Fellow of the Institute of English Studies at the University of London, and the Lyell Reader in Bibliography at Oxford for 2017/18.

He has lectured and published extensively on historic bookbindings and private libraries and his books include Oxford Bookbinding 1500-1640 (2000) and English Bookbinding Styles 1450-1800 (2005, new edition 2014). He regularly teaches on the Rare Book Schools in London and Charlottesville.
